What companies run services between West Hampstead, England and Heathrow Terminals 2 & 3, England?

FlixBus operates a bus from Finchley Road / O2 Centre to Heathrow Central Bus Station hourly. Tickets cost £4–7 and the journey takes 1h 30m.
